About the Role

A fast-scaling, private equity-backed government services company is looking for an FP&A Analyst to join its finance team. The business has expanded quickly through acquisitions and organic growth, and it is now strengthening its finance capability to support the next stage of growth.

The person in this role will partner closely with finance leadership on planning, forecasting, modeling, reporting, and strategic analysis. The position offers broad exposure to the wider business and involves working with operational leaders to review performance, spot improvement opportunities, and contribute to important decisions.

Responsibilities

  • Build and maintain budgets, forecasts, and long-range planning models.
  • Create financial models and support business case evaluations.
  • Prepare monthly reports and explain key variances.
  • Analyze operational and financial performance trends.
  • Develop executive-level reporting and dashboard materials.
  • Support strategic initiatives and perform ad hoc analysis as needed.
  • Take part in work related to acquisitions and growth-focused projects.

Requirements

  • Bachelor’s degree in Finance, Accounting, Economics, or a similar discipline.
  • 1 to 4 years of experience in FP&A, public accounting, transaction advisory, consulting, or another analytical finance role.
  • Proven ability in financial modeling, forecasting, and budgeting.
  • Strong Excel skills; familiarity with financial reporting and data analysis tools is preferred.
  • Experience in government contracting is an advantage but not mandatory.
  • Background in a private equity-backed or fast-growing environment is a plus.

Compensation

The expected base pay is $85,000 to $100,000, plus bonus eligibility.

Location

This is a hybrid position based in the DMV area, with 1 to 2 days per week on site in the Washington DC-Baltimore area.
